There is a kernel issue with 2.6.24-16-generic. Wireless seems to be
broken for me. I have a PC with a Linksys WMP54G 2.0 PCI adapter (RaLink
RT2500 802.11g ). I'm booting 2.6.22-14-generic and wireless runs
smoothly, but when I switch to 2.6.24-16-generic wireless

The rt2x00 drivers are still fairly experimental. I have an rt2500pci
card and I found that installing the compat-wireless package from
http://linuxwireless.org/en/users/Download restored performance to as
good as it was in gutsy.
